The Illuminati *were* real...in Bavaria in the late 18th century. They were a group of freethinkers, including many noted intellectuals and progressive politicians of the time. The ruler of Bavaria, however, was a believer in enlightened despotism, and the Illuminati were banned along with other secret societies in 1785.
The Trilateral Commission *is* real. It's a group of 390 private citizens from Pacific Asia, Europe, and North America (hence, "trilateral") whose purpose is "to foster closer cooperation among these core democratic industrialized areas of the world with shared leadership responsibilities in the wider international system." Members meet annually, and their major work consists of reports on various topics deemed important; these reports are published annually as the "Triangle Papers" and are available to the general public).
Despite multiple conspiracy theories to the contrary, there is no evidence that the Illuminati have survived as an organization to the present day (although several groups have taken the name in one form or another). Similarly, although the Trilateral Commission is made up of powerful individuals, there is no evidence that the group as a whole has any influence over governments, or even that it holds unified positions on any given topics.
